命令抓取日志
logcat -b main -b system -b crash -r 1024 -n 5 -f android.log -v threadtime
-b:加载可供查看的缓冲区的日志
-b main:抓取main缓冲区的日志;
-b system:抓取system缓冲区的日志;
-b crash:抓取crash缓冲区的日志;
-r:每次输出多大日志文件后进行轮替
-r 1024:代表每份文件日志最大size为1024KB,也就是1M
-n:日志输出最大数目,最多是n+1份
-n 5:日志文件输出最多5+1=6份
-f:logcat日志内容保存的位置
-f android.log:日志输出文件目录
-v:设置日志消息输出格式
-v:threadtime 显示日期,调用时间,优先级,标记,以及发出消息的线程的pid和tid信息
如上命令抓取日志流程如下,具体查看logcat.cpp的源码
直到停止日志打印操作,则结束日志输出文件的流程。
3.5 具体命令操作展示
建议参考如下命令,在终端设备模拟练习。
声明:本文内容及配图由入驻作者撰写或者入驻合作网站授权转载。文章观点仅代表作者本人,不代表电子发烧友网立场。文章及其配图仅供工程师学习之用,如有内容侵权或者其他违规问题,请联系本站处理。
举报投诉
-
Android
+关注
关注
12文章
3851浏览量
125639 -
命令
+关注
关注
5文章
638浏览量
21849 -
日志
+关注
关注
0文章
126浏览量
10525
发布评论请先 登录
相关推荐
ElfBoard ELF 1开发板-putty保存日志的方法
开发板2.标题栏右键选择Change Settings...3.打开设置窗口,点击Session->Logging,右边选择All session output,点击Browse选择保存路径,点击Apply4.在会话窗口输入ls、df等命令进行简单测试5.在日志保存
发表于 02-29 17:04
使用curl+wget抓取网页方法
Linux抓取网页,简单方法是直接通过 curl 或 wget 两种命令。curl 和 wget 命令,目前已经支持Linux和Windows平台,后续将介绍。curl 和 wget支
发表于 02-25 09:54
总结调试过程中常见的LOG的抓取办法
开发调试中的办法非常多,LOG是其中重要的一个方法,一些常见的LOG的抓取办法(主要针对QUALCOMM平台,未经详细整理):1.ADB查看或保存kernel的启动LOG:kernel log
发表于 09-28 11:53
logcat如何查看Andriod log系统日志?
logcat会输出系统哪些信息呢?如何学习logcat命令?logcat如何查看Andriod log系统日志?如何查看Andriod lo
发表于 03-03 06:15
如何利用设置断点和输出日志这两种方法去调试HarmonyOS App呢
在LogCat视图中输出的调试信息HarmonyOS还提供了另外一种输出日志的方式,这就是HiLog类,该类提供了多个静态方法,用于输出不同级别的日志信息。这些静态
发表于 05-24 14:57
针对Android抓取Log方法
Android日志系统提供了记录和查看系统调试信息的功能。日志都是从各种软件和一些系统的缓冲区中记录下来的,缓冲区可以通过 logcat 命 令来查看和使用.
发表于 03-15 10:36
•1次下载
redis容器内怎么查看redis日志
在redis容器内如何查看redis日志的几种方法。 方法一:通过docker logs命令查看容器日志 docker logs
常用的大日志文件查询命令详解
最近需要查询大日志文件的时候,每次打开vim,cat之类的都会卡死,但是需要查看符合条件的共有多少行数据,这颗愁死我了,下面列出一些常用的匹配查询命令。
评论